I didn't get any work done on any obstacles because I decided to convert the Traxxas battery to a standard connector.  That involved a lot of wiring.  I cut an extension wire in half to use its connectors.  Then I cut the connector off the Traxxas battery.  All of the connectors were three wire connectors.  I wired one of the extension connectors to the Traxxas battery connector.  That gives me an adapter that allows me to use batteries with a standard connector on the Traxxas ESC/receiver.

Then I got a two wire connector out of my parts box.  I twisted its leads to the power leads on the other extension wire connector.  Then I wired the extension connector to the battery.  That gives me a battery with a standard power connector and a standard balance connector.  Finally I cut the Traxxas connector off the Traxxas battery charger and wired on a connector from another extension lead.  That allows me to use it as a standard charger.  The left over Traaxas went in my miscellaneous parts box.
